Below The Surface from Copacetic Cosmetics is this really beautiful deep blue jelly that gives a really strong pond effect with these beautiful shifty flakes. It's perfect to bring to mind that under the sea sort of vibe, with a sort of mysterious look that's super cool.

For this mani, I ended up doing two coats, which didn't get me to full opacity but instead camouflaged my nail line but left that sort of see through jelly look that I think, in this case, adds to the overall look. 


For my stamping, I 100% wanted to go with this octopus image from the Whats Up Nails B056 Coasting To The Sea Stamping Plate. It's kind of an amazing image because you can create a whole mani using just the one image and have every nail look completely different. I considered going with a copper stamping polish for this design, but ultimately I wanted a cool toned, more high contrast design so I went with a metallic white. For this mani, I wanted to give the look of one octopus sort of filling my middle two nails and then random tentacles coming in from every direction on the other nails. This is actually a pretty easy task, it's really just about removing any excess pick up from your stamper head before you stamp and being mindful about your placement.

Once I was happy with the stamping, I finished with a generous layer of quick dry glossy top coat and voila!
